Key Responsibilities

The Assistant Director of Nursing supports clinical leadership by coordinating nursing services, overseeing care plans, and ensuring regulatory compliance. They also assist with staff supervision, training, and scheduling while participating in quality improvement initiatives.

Requirements

Candidates must hold a nursing degree and an active RN license in the state of Indiana. A minimum of 2 years of management experience in long-term care is required, along with effective leadership and computer skills.
